Output 59f0cdda3c58d164778db38337b65ea119594094c275c73084832a628cac194b:15

value
3238936
script pubkey
OP_0 OP_PUSHBYTES_20 d4df420e8da56e96c2688327055ea9947949c146
address
bc1q6n05yr5d54hfdsngsvns2h4fj3u5ns2x6hq42f
transaction
59f0cdda3c58d164778db38337b65ea119594094c275c73084832a628cac194b
spent
true